Things to Do around Rauris

Rauris, a region in the heart of the Hohe Tauern National Park, offers a diverse alpine landscape characterized by majestic peaks, extensive valleys, and pristine natural features. This environment provides varied terrain suitable for a range of outdoor pursuits. The area features a network of trails and routes that cater to several sports like hiking, touring cycling, mountain biking, road cycling, and more. Its geographical composition makes it a destination for exploring the Eastern Alps.

What are the most popular hiking trails in Rauris?

Rauris features nearly 300 kilometers (186 miles) of marked hiking trails. Notable destinations include the Bernkogel peak, the Hoher Sonnblick, and routes through the Kitzlochklamm Gorge. Many trails lead to 38 alpine huts and snack stations. For more information, consult the Hiking around Rauris guide.

Are there cycling routes in Rauris?

Rauris provides 80 kilometers (50 miles) of dedicated bicycle and mountain bike routes. The region connects to the wider Pinzgau cycle path network, offering extensive touring and road cycling options. Routes to Seidlwinkltal, Kolm Saigurn, and Karalm are available. Are there easy or family-friendly hikes in Rauris?

Rauris offers gentle valley walks and approximately 35 kilometers (22 miles) of themed and educational trails suitable for families. These trails provide insights into the region's flora, fauna, and history. Activities like gold panning also cater to families.

What natural attractions can be found in Rauris?

Rauris is home to several unique natural features. These include the Rauris Primeval Forest, the Valley of the Vultures (Krumltal), the historic Kolm Saigurn valley, and the Kitzlochklamm Gorge with its waterfalls. The region also boasts over 300 natural springs, known as Rauris Springs.

What are the notable peaks in the Rauris region?

Rauris is surrounded by majestic peaks, some exceeding 3,000 meters (9,800 feet). Prominent summits include the Bernkogel (2,352 m / 7,717 ft), Hoher Sonnblick (3,106 m / 10,190 ft), and Hocharn (3,254 m / 10,676 ft). These peaks offer challenging high-alpine tours.

What makes Rauris a unique outdoor destination?

Rauris is distinguished by its authentic alpine nature, rich cultural history, and tranquil atmosphere within the Hohe Tauern National Park. It offers a blend of nature experiences, educational opportunities like gold panning, and traditional alpine culture. The region is recognized as a 'slow travel destination'.

Are there challenging hikes in Rauris?

Yes, Rauris provides challenging high-alpine tours, particularly to peaks over 3,000 meters (9,800 feet) such as Hoher Sonnblick and Hocharn. These routes are part of the extensive network of nearly 300 kilometers (186 miles) of marked trails. The Mountain Hikes around Rauris guide offers more details.
